Toxic Brazilian Blowouts? - CAUTION

Health Canada says it has discovered almost a dozen more hair smoothing products that contain formaldehyde above the accepted limits. (Source)
The products aren't sold directly to the public but are instead used in salons.
Health Canada says it discovered the products "as part of its ongoing work on hair smoothing products."
Formaldehyde is sometimes used in cosmetics as a preservative. Health Canada has capped the allowable level of formaldehyde at 0.2 per cent, but says it found some products with as much as 8.0 per cent.
Formaldehyde is a known irritant, and has been linked to cancer, when inhaled over a long period of time, the agency said.
It said it has received complaints of burning eyes, nose, and throat, breathing difficulties, and hair loss associated with use of professional hair smoothing products.
"Health Canada believes that the reactions are being caused by formaldehyde becoming vapourized during the blow drying and flat ironing stages of the treatment," the agency said in a statement.
It adds that any procedure using products containing high levels of formaldehyde "places clients and stylists at increased risk."
Stylists who use these professional hair smoothing solutions are advised to stop immediately.
Consumers who are aware of salons using products should report it using the incident report form on the Health Canada website.
The following products are listed in the warning (The level of formaldehyde is listed in brackets):
  • Keratin Complex Express Blowout by Copomon (Coppola) contains (1.70 per cent)
  • Brazilian Keratin Treatment (Mint) - Royal Keratin Professional Line by Keratin Connection (also available in Chocolate and Strawberry) (1.54 per cent)
  • Veloce by La Brasiliana (0.35 per cent)
  • Zero (Apple) by La Brasiliana (also available in Clear and Mocha) (0.76 per cent)
  • Moroccan Hair Treatment by Inoar (2.84 per cent)

It seems as though the peach lip is more important this spring than a good pair of rain boots! Somehow, I have quite a collection of peachy pucker-hues all of a sudden. I will give you the run down and my personal thoughts about the colours in my collection thus far. (Left to Right)


First up is Cover Girl 015 bronzed peach
This was my first attempt at finding the perfect peach lipstick. I do like this colour and coverage. It has a nice satiny/frost and smooth finish. It is not too pale and not dark. I like this as an everyday peach. All that being said, I absolutely LOATHE the smell of this CG lipstick! I don't know how to describe the smell other than it smells like cooking oil. I do use this occasionally, but the smell of this products stops me from loving it, recommending it, and it re-buying it in the future.

Second is Revlon Colorburst Lipstick 075 Peach
This is a little less of a frost and more of a satiny smooth creamy finish. This is a good mid-tone peach that I do think would be flattering on most skin tones. I really like this lipstick and I have reached for it most often. It has pretty good staying power and feels good on the lips. This lipstick has almost no smell which is fine. Any hint of smell is just sort of sweet but I found it hard to find a smell at all.

Third is another Revlon Super Lustrous Matte 013 Smoked Peach
I really keep trying to like matte formulations on me. Somehow, I never think they look that good. That being said, this is a "mid-tone but brighter " peach. Very pretty, nice application, good lasting power. Again no detectable smell to it. If you love the matte formulas, this colour is definitely purchase worthy.

Fourth is MAC Sandy B
I think this is one of the very first MAC products I ever bought (uh oh, how old is this lipstick?). It is a paler toned frost with golden flecks in it. This is a very pretty lipstick (if you like frost) and has a sheerer application than the others in the group. That being said, you can of course get fuller coverage if you are a bit heavy handed with it. One of the best things about the MAC lipsticks is of course the smell...ah, vanilla. Even after a few (yikes!) years, there is no smell other than sweet vanilla. This colour has been around and is still around but give it a shot next time you are at the counter.

Fifth and almost last is MAC Jazzed
OK...now I know I am going to be going against the grain here but I HATE this lipstick! Do you remember all the fuss that was made last year when this came out? Blogger's and Guru's everywhere were absolutely raving about this colour. Could that many people have been wrong??? YUP They were wrong for me anyway. This goes on very chalky and settles into my lips in all the wrong ways. It is bright, which is good, but looks like granny peach, poor quality lipstick to me. I know this was limited edition, so if you didn't get one I say good for you! However, if you did get one, is there anyone else out there that thinks this colour is the biggest SCAM ever?

Last (finally) is Maybelline NewYork Super Stay 24 020 Continuous Coral
Maybelline says this new long wearing formula is WAY better than the long wear of days gone by. Well...
Yes, it does have good lasting power, but the same things we hated about the old long wear lipsticks still holds true here. It feels awful during the "wait until the colour dries" stage. The gloss coat is nice but you have to put that sucker on like every 15 mins to keep it feeling good. It is supposed to move with your lips during the day but sorry Sista', this still cracks and looks flaky and scabby after 8 hours of wear. All that said, I do really like the colour itself. It is the darkest and brightest in the collection and I think if this were a plain old good old lipstick, I would be really happy. I would not recommend these just because I don't think they offer anything more magical than what we have seen in the past.

Phew! If you are still reading, thanks for staying with me through all that Peachy-ness! My overall favorite is the Revlon Colorburst by far. I ashamedly will admit that I am quite sure the peach purchases are not yet over...

Multi-Foundation Review - Rimmel, Revlon and MUFE

Foundation...should be easy....SHOULD be...  I have tried a lot of different foundations over the past 18 (eek!) years. I have yet to find THE foundation. You know, that holy grail product that you re-purchased and re-purchase and can't live without. I may be getting closer though. I thought I would share my thoughts on a few that I have tried and purchased in the last couple of months.

First Worst: Rimmel Stay Matte
Well, I have to start by stating that this foundation is hardly a foundation! I can apply a decent amount of this and it is SO sheer, it just disappears! I have not worn a foundation this sheer since...well...moisturizer! I guess this is for a person that has perfectly even toned skin and is just looking for a very light tacky base for their blush to stick to. If you are looking a product that contributes to a more even skin tone, this is not the foundation for you. I do think it may have a slight matifying effect but it is ever so slight. Price ~ $10

 2nd: Revlon Colorstay
This foundation has a good light to medium coverage. I chose the oil-free as I have an oily T zone and like to control it as much as possible. It does not matify but at least does not ADD oil. It does seem to stay on well through the work day. The texture does go on smoothly and the color does not turn "orange" on me after all day wear. I do wish that this had a pump included as it is difficult to pour out just the right amount...I always end up wasting some on the back of my hand. Price ~ $20

Last Best: MUFE Mat Velvet +
So far, this is the best foundation I have used. I did go through a whole bottle and want to re-purchase. The coverage is medium to full-ish depending on your application and preference. Also, it actually does what it says it does, MATIFY! It is not too much though for dry cheeks or other drier areas. The texture is very smooth and easy to apply with fingers or a brush. The color does not change on my face during the day and does not fade with long wear. I still set this foundation with powder, but that is my preference. Some people may feel they do not need powder with this one...just personal choice as far as finish effect. Price ~ $30

Maybe after one more bottle of the MUFE, I will have found my holy grail foundation. Until then, I'll keep jaw swatching and crossing my fingers!
